Amid news of record-setting gold prices - $1,143 an ounce in early December - buyers of all kinds are eager to get their hands on all that glitters. That includes the contents of your jewelry box. Gold-party organizers, jewelers, and mail-in companies want to pay for what you've got.

When California Gov. Arnold Schwarzenegger signed Senate Bill 670 on August 6, recreational gold miners began to look north to find their fortunes. But not everyone is happy with the potential migration while businesses dependant on mining are enduring an economic crisis.
